1 Peter 4:13-16
New Revised Standard Version, Anglicised Catholic Edition
13 But rejoice in so far as you are sharing Christ’s sufferings, so that you may also be glad and shout for joy when his glory is revealed. 14 If you are reviled for the name of Christ, you are blessed, because the spirit of glory,[a] which is the Spirit of God, is resting on you.[b] 15 But let none of you suffer as a murderer, a thief, a criminal, or even as a mischief-maker. 16 Yet if any of you suffers as a Christian, do not consider it a disgrace, but glorify God because you bear this name.

- 1 Peter 4:14 Other ancient authorities add and of power
- 1 Peter 4:14 Other ancient authorities add On their part he is blasphemed, but on your part he is glorified
